Ausar Thompson’s Reaction To Pistons Getting Fifth Overall Pick Is Going Viral

After an incredibly disappointing and forgettable 2023-24 NBA season, where the Detroit Pistons won a league-worst 14 games, the struggling franchise came into Sunday’s NBA Draft Lottery with the best chance to land the top pick in the 2024 NBA Draft.

Following such an awful finish to the season, the best news the Pistons could get before heading into what will likely be a busy summer is winning the draft lottery and owning the No. 1 overall pick.

Unfortunately for Detroit, the Pistons ended up with the No. 5 overall pick in the NBA Draft, which is obviously not a great result for a team that desperately needs an influx of young talent.

During the NBA Draft Lottery on Sunday, Ausar Thompson, who the team brought in through the draft last season, was in attendance to represent the Pistons, and he couldn’t help but show his disappointment when the results were announced via NBA on ESPN.

Ultimately, the Atlanta Hawks, of all teams, were able to secure the top pick in the 2024 NBA Draft with only 3% odds of landing that pick, which is obviously a gut punch for the Pistons.

Fortunately, the Pistons can still bring in a talented young player at No. 5, so all is not lost for the struggling franchise, but this draft class isn’t nearly as talented as it was last year.

It’ll be interesting to see what the Pistons do during this NBA offseason in order to right the ship in Detroit, as this team could be very active in NBA free agency and potentially on the trade market.
